    AA 25-150

    Specificity

    Recognizes human BTLA.

    Purification

    Protein G purified

    Immunogen

    NS0-derived recombinant human BTLA (aa25-150) Accession # Q7Z6A9.

    Isotype

    IgG2a
  • Application Notes

    Approved: ELISA (0.5 - 1 μg/mL), WB (1 - 2 μg/mL)

    Usage: Suitable for use in Western Blot and ELISA. Western Blot: 1-2 μg/mL. ELISA: 0.5-1 μg/mL.
